Yet another approach, mass spectrometry, has specific rewards in excess of other strategies. Mass spectra can be received promptly; only tiny volume (sub-μg) of sample is required for analysis, and the info supplied by the spectra is quite educational from the molecular composition. Mass spectrometry also has solid advantages of specificity and sensitivity in contrast with other detectors.

In isocratic elution, peak width raises with retention time linearly in accordance with the equation for N, the quantity of theoretical plates. This can be A serious disadvantage when examining a sample that contains analytes with a wide array of retention components. Utilizing a weaker cell stage, the runtime is lengthened and results in bit by bit eluting peaks for being wide, leading to minimized sensitivity.
